Is there a link between domestic violence and child abuse?

0

Yes. Child abuse and domestic violence often happen in the same family. Children who see and hear abuse can be affected in a variety of ways, even if they are not being physically hurt. There are several risks posed to children who live in homes where a parent is being battered by their spouse or partner.
